Turkish presidential spokesperson Ibrahim Kalin to Conflict Zone at the Berlin Forum Policy: ´We are taking care of our own national security.’ Does Turkey still want to be in the EU?
Turkey launched 'Operation Peace Spring' in October against Kurdish militias in Syria after President Recep Tayyip Erdogan spoke with his US counterpart.
Following the phone call, Donald Trump ordered the withdrawal of American troops from the area.
Turkish presidential spokesperson Ibrahim Kalin defended Ankara’s military operation in northern Syria by saying that Turkey’s objective was to clear the shared border from "terrorist elements."
"We have had a very clear policy line on this issue," Kalin told DW’s Conflict Zone host Tim Sebastian.
This interview was conducted at the Berlin Foreign Policy Forum hosted by the Körber Stiftung.
